inputタグにCSSでスタイルを加えたいので、ググるとラベルを使えば出来るとあり、
やってみましたが、スタイルを非表示にすると、アップロード機能が動作しません。
・アップロードするファイルを選択できる
<label3 for="file_photo">ファイルを選択<input type="file" name="photo3" id="file_photo" /></label>
・ファイルの選択ができない
<label3 for="file_photo">ファイルを選択<input type="file" name="photo3" id="file_photo" style="display:none;"></label>
CSS
label3 { border: solid; border-width: thin; color: red; background-color: ; padding: 6px; }
お詳しい方教えて頂けると幸いです。よろしくお願いします。
ブラウザは何でしょうか。
label3の「3」というのは?また、「ググるとラベルを使えば出来る」とあった記事も追記してもらえると助かります。
ありがとうございます。ブラウザはChromeです。ラベルに追加した数字は私がかってにつけました。記事(https://qiita.com/yasumodev/items/c9f8e8f588ded6b179c9)にはlabelとあります。
回答2件
あなたの回答
tips
プレビュー